Abstract
A rotary servovalve includes a valve sleeve and a rotor relatively rotatably fitted therein, and includes a pressure control section composed of lands angularly spaced from each other when the servovalve is in a neutral condition and a pressure characteristic adjusting section composed of lands disposed in overlapping relation to each other when the servovalve is in the neutral condition. The lands of the pressure control section have first chamfers for gradually reducing the area of communication between fluid supply and discharge passages as the valve sleeve and the rotor are relatively turned, and the lands of the pressure characteristic adjusting section have second and third chamfers for gradually increasing and then gradually reducing the area of communication between the fluid supply and discharge passages as the valve sleeve and the rotor are relatively turned. The second and third chamfers, and the first chamfers are effectively combined for pressure control to provide desired valving characteristics.
